「牛客挑战赛31 E | Nowcoder 880E」密涅瓦的谜题

好久没更了 = =

现在看到什么题都感觉一脸不可做,水平太低了

题意

给出仅包含小写字母的长度为 $n$ 的字符串 $s$

每次取出 $s$ 的一个子串 $t_i$(可以为空),执行 $m$ 次,顺次拼接成一个大字符串 $t=t_1 t_2\dots t_m$,求可以得到多少种本质不同的 $t$

$q$ 次询问,每次给出一个 $m$

$n,q\le 10^5, m\le 10^{10}$

Read more

「UOJ 299」「CTSC2017」游戏

UOJ #299

题意

小 R 和小 B 玩了 $n$ 局游戏,第一局小 R 获胜的概率是 $p_1$,对于第 $i(1<i\le n)$ 局,若第 $i-1$ 局小 R 获胜,则小 R 获胜的概率为 $p_i$,否则为 $q_i$

现在已经知道了若干局的胜负情况,求小 R 获胜次数的期望,在 $m$ 次增加或删除已知条件后都输出答案

$n,m\le 2\times 10^5$

后面的游戏结果会影响前面的概率 = =

Read more

「LOJ 2269」「SDOI2017」切树游戏

LOJ #2269

题意

你有一棵$n$个点的树,点$y$有一个$[0,m)$内的整数权值$a_u$

定义一棵树的权值是点权的异或和

有$q$次操作

  • Change x y,表示把第$x$个点的权值改成$y$

  • Query x,表示询问有多少个非空的联通子树的权值是$x$,模$10007$

$n,q\le30000,m\le128$

Read more